The Democratic Party: Beliefs and Distinctions
The Ideological Foundation
The Democratic Party is known for its progressive policies, advocating for social and economic equality and increased government intervention in various spheres.
The party's platform emphasizes the belief that the economy should be equitable, healthcare is a fundamental right, diversity enriches society, and democracy is non-negotiable.
Political Symbolism
Color Association
The Democratic Party is traditionally linked to the color blue, which symbolizes stability, trustworthiness, and progressiveness.
Contrast with the Republican Party
The Democratic Party forms one half of the two major political parties in the United States, the other being the Republican Party. While both parties share common goals, they differ in their approaches to governance and policy.
